typically the wireless telcos provide data plans that treat everything as data: phone calls, text, and internet; the hotspot is sometimes metered even if you have Unlimited, I know that Verizon and T-Mobile have a quiet policy of throttling after one crosses the threshold of 22GB/month of data, usually this happens when you spend many hours streaming movies or other video content on the phone. So this entails choking the bandwidth speed to make it run slower and cause you to not use the phone as much till next month begins. No extra charge, just a kind of pushing you off to where you can't watch a movie without it buffering constantly.So if you have Unlimited everything they shouldn't be charging you for data and other stuff if you are using your phone as a ( Hotspot ) ?
